Spike Lee produced, wrote, and helmed Do the Right Thing, a 1989 American actor comedy-drama film. Martin Lawrence and Rosie Perez make their feature film debut in this picture, which also features Lee, Danny Aiello, Ossie Davis, Ruby Dee, Richard Edson, Giancarlo Esposito, Bill Nunn, John Turturro, and Samuel L. Jackson. The movie follows the simmering racial tensions inside a Brooklyn neighbourhood between African-American inhabitants as well as the Italian-American proprietors of a small pizza, which leads to tragedy as well as violence on a hot summer day.

The movie was a critical and economic triumph, and Aiello’s performance as Sal the pizza owner earned him Academy Award nods for Best Original Screenplay and Best Supporting Actor. It is frequently cited as one of the best films of all time.

The Library of Congress designated the picture as “culturally, historically, or aesthetically important” in 1999, and it has been chosen for preservation inside the National Film Registry.

After seeing the Alfred Hitchcock Presents episode “Shopping for Death,” wherein the main characters discuss their opinion that hot weather encourages violent impulses, Lee understood the picture for the picture. He too was influenced by the racist incident in Howard Beach in 1986, whereby an African-American man was slain, as well as the police shooting of Eleanor Bumpurs. In two weeks, Lee finished the screenplay.

Do the Right Thing’s initial script concluded with a more powerful reunion between Mookie and Sal than Lee utilised in the movie.

Sal’s statements to Mookie in this rendition are similar to Da Mayor’s earlier comments in the movie, implying some common ground and maybe Sal’s comprehension of why Mookie attempted to ruin his restaurant. Lee has not stated why he modified the conclusion, although contemporaneous notes recorded in the movie’s companion book reveal that Lisa Jones initially described Sal’s reaction as “too polite.”
